OPERACIONES EN BINARIO PURO 3. Multiplicación Binaria - Las cuatro reglas básicas de la multiplicación de bits son las siguientes: 0 x 0 = 0 0 x 1 = 0 1 x 0 = 0 1 x 1 = 1 - Algoritmo: la multiplicación con números binarios se realiza de la misma forma que con números decimales. Escuela Politécnica Superior OPERACIONES EN BINARIO PURO 3. Multiplicación Binaria 3.1. Multiplicación directa de naturales en binario • Mismo algoritmo que en decimal. • Ventaja: facilidad de cálculo. x * 12 = x ∀ x x * 02 = 0 ∀ x Escuela Politécnica Superior OPERACIONES EN BINARIO PURO 3. Multiplicación Binaria 3.1. Multiplicación directa de naturales en binario - Ejemplo: 1000 x 1010 0000 Escuela Politécnica Superior 1000 x 1010 1000 x 1010 0000 1000 0000 1000 0000 1000 x 1010 0000 1000 0000 1000 1000 x 1010 0000 1000 0000 1000 1010000 OPERACIONES EN BINARIO PURO 3. Multiplicación Binaria 3.1. Multiplicación directa de naturales en binario • Ejemplo: Realizar las siguientes multiplicaciones binarias: (a) 11 x 11 (b) 101 x 111 Solución. (a) Productos Parciales 11 3 x 11 x 3 11 9 + 11 1001 Escuela Politécnica Superior (b) Productos Parciales 111 x 101 111 000 + 111 100011 7 x 5 35 OPERACIONES EN BINARIO PURO 3. Multiplicación Binaria 3.1. Multiplicación directa de naturales en binario - Ejemplo: • 10112 * 1112 = 10011012 3.2. Reducción de producto a sumas reiteradas x * y = ∑i =1 x y Escuela Politécnica Superior ∀x, y